Tribal Organizations Urge Respect for Sovereignty

A coalition of Tribal organizations representing various Tribal Nations is raising its voice to ensure the Administration respects the sovereignty of Tribal Nations. Tribal Nations are more than just special interest groups; they are politically recognized sovereign nations with their own communities and unique legal standings. This coalition emphasizes that ongoing executive actions should not undermine this status or disrupt essential federal funding needed to support critical services within Tribal communities.

Concerns Over Federal Funding for Tribal Programs

Recent executive orders and directives from the Office of Management and Budget (OMB) have led to significant concerns among Tribal Nations and organizations about potential freezes and cuts to federal funding. These funds are vital for various programs that provide healthcare, education, economic development, and social services. Although the OMB has withdrawn its initial memorandum, uncertainties remain regarding how future interpretations of the Administration's policies may affect these vital financial supports.

Trust and Treaty Obligations of the Federal Government

The trust and treaty obligations owed to Tribal Nations are not mere political statements; they are legal mandates that ensure the federal government fulfills its responsibilities. These obligations are deeply rooted in the political and debt-based nature of the relationship between Tribal Nations and the federal government. The coalition insists that the ongoing delivery of these mandates must not be compromised through policy shifts that could severely undermine this fundamental relationship.
